From fcbe6aab494bf4e13b9ad3d4d5e0ff60ce65626c Mon Sep 17 00:00:00 2001 From: Robin Gareus Date: Sun, 22 May 2022 15:25:52 +0200 Subject: [PATCH] Fix crash when time stretching ``` #3 in __assert_fail #4 in Temporal::TempoMap::use #5 in Temporal::timepos_t::_superclocks #6 in Temporal::timepos_t::superclocks #7 in Temporal::timepos_t::samples #8 in ARDOUR::Region::position_sample #9 in ARDOUR::RBEffect::run #10 in Editor::do_timefx #11 in Editor::timefx_thread ``` --- gtk2_ardour/editor_timefx.cc | 1 + 1 file changed, 1 insertion(+) diff --git a/gtk2_ardour/editor_timefx.cc b/gtk2_ardour/editor_timefx.cc index ae41554cc5..2f8adb8575 100644 --- a/gtk2_ardour/editor_timefx.cc +++ b/gtk2_ardour/editor_timefx.cc @@ -439,6 +439,7 @@ void* Editor::timefx_thread (void *arg) { SessionEvent::create_per_thread_pool ("timefx events", 64); + Temporal::TempoMap::fetch (); TimeFXDialog* tsd = static_cast(arg);